free darshan procedure in tirumala tirupati

The Sarva Darshan in Tirumala Tirupati is the official free darshan procedure, enabling all devotees to seek blessings from Lord Venkateswara at no cost, reflecting the temple's core egalitarian philosophy. Pilgrims should understand the Tirupati Sarva Darshan process and prepare for potentially long waits, as the waiting time usually spans 8-20 hours, fluctuating with seasonal crowds. This continuous, round-the-clock free temple entry at Tirumala operates on a strict first-come-first-served basis, requiring no advance booking or online tickets, guaranteeing every individual equal access to the divine experience. | To utilize the free darshan in Tirupati system, the journey starts at the Vaikuntam Queue Complex (VQC), where devotees enter designated queue lines post-security check. The organized Sarva Darshan queue system at Tirumala offers extensive facilities within its compartments, including comfortable seating, clean restrooms, drinking water, and essential medical aid for pilgrim relief during the extended waiting period. Queue movement is gradual across these compartments. The free darshan waiting time is highly variable: typically 8-12 hours on weekdays, but it can surge to 18-24 hours during weekends and major festivals. For the shortest wait times, the best time for Sarva Darshan is recommended as early weekday mornings (2-4 AM) or late nights (after 10 PM) when crowds are minimal.
